Surgical Products Market Size
- The U.S. Surgical Products market size was valued at USD 20.30 billion in 2025 and is expected to reach USD 35.24 billion by 2033, at a CAGR of 7.14% during the forecast period
- The market growth is largely fueled by the growing adoption and technological advancements in surgical procedures, minimally invasive techniques, and hospital infrastructure, leading to increased modernization and efficiency in both public and private healthcare facilities
- Furthermore, rising demand for high-precision, safe, and reliable surgical products for a variety of procedures is establishing advanced surgical instruments, devices, and consumables as essential components of modern healthcare. These converging factors are accelerating the uptake of Surgical Products solutions, thereby significantly boosting the industry's growth

Surgical Products Market Trends
Rising Demand for Minimally Invasive and Advanced Surgical Techniques
- A significant and accelerating trend in the U.S. Surgical Products market is the growing adoption of minimally invasive and advanced surgical technologies
- Hospitals and surgical centers are increasingly implementing products that support laparoscopic, robotic-assisted, and image-guided procedures, improving surgical precision and reducing patient recovery times
- For instance, in March 2024, Medtronic launched the Harmonic HD 1000i shears, designed to provide precise cutting and coagulation for laparoscopic surgeries
- The device has enhanced ergonomics and real-time energy modulation, supporting safer and more efficient procedures. This launch reflects the increasing preference for technologically advanced surgical instruments in modern healthcare facilities
- Surgeons are prioritizing tools that offer multifunctionality, reliability, and enhanced outcomes. The trend towards integrated surgical platforms, such as combination energy devices and modular instruments, is driving investments by hospitals and specialty clinics
- The increasing adoption of evidence-based surgical procedures is fostering the development of devices with improved safety profiles, reduced thermal damage, and higher operational efficiency
Surgical Products Market Dynamics
Driver
Expansion of Healthcare Infrastructure and Rising Surgical Procedures
- The market growth is largely fueled by expanding healthcare infrastructure, including new hospitals, specialty clinics, and outpatient surgical centers. Rising surgical procedure volumes, particularly in orthopedics, cardiovascular, and general surgery, are driving the demand for advanced surgical products
- For instance, in April 2025, Stryker Corporation announced the expansion of its surgical instrument manufacturing facility in Michigan to meet the growing demand for high-precision instruments across North America. Such strategic expansions by key manufacturers are expected to contribute to robust market growth during the forecast period
- Increasing investments in hospital modernization, government healthcare initiatives, and private sector spending on surgical services are key factors sustaining demand. Additionally, the trend toward day-care surgeries and outpatient surgical procedures further accelerates the need for reliable, reusable, and advanced surgical products
- The growing focus on patient safety, shorter recovery times, and reduced intraoperative risks is prompting healthcare providers to adopt cutting-edge surgical tools, driving adoption across hospitals and clinics
Restraint/Challenge
High Product Costs and Regulatory Complexities
- The relatively high cost of advanced surgical products compared to traditional instruments remains a significant barrier to adoption, particularly for small hospitals and budget-constrained clinics. Premium instruments with integrated functionalities often involve substantial capital investment
- For instance, multi-functional electrosurgical devices or robotic-assisted surgical systems can cost several times more than conventional devices, deterring price-sensitive healthcare providers
- Furthermore, stringent regulatory requirements for medical devices in the U.S. and other developed markets increase time-to-market and compliance costs for manufacturers. Delays in FDA approval or other regulatory certifications can hinder product availability
- While costs are gradually decreasing due to technological maturation and economies of scale, financial constraints in emerging hospitals and smaller surgical centers continue to slow adoption rates
- Overcoming these challenges through cost optimization, flexible financing options, and streamlined regulatory pathways is critical for sustained market growth in the Surgical Products sector

Latest Developments in U.S. Surgical Products Market
- In October 2024, Globus Medical launched a new set of orthopedic trauma products — including the TENSOR™ Suture Button System, ANTHEM II Distal Radius Volar Plates, AUTOBAHN Trochanteric Nail PRO Instruments, and CAPTIVATE™ SOLA Headless Screws — expanding its trauma/implant portfolio and giving surgeons more options for fracture fixation and limb-lengthening treatments
- In November 2024, Globus Medical introduced the ExcelsiusHub navigation system, a free-hand navigation platform for spine surgery that offers enhanced real-time instrument placement visualization, with features designed to reduce reliance on fluoroscopy and improve safety during spine procedures
- In March 2025, Johnson & Johnson MedTech unveiled a broad suite of “digital orthopaedics” innovations at the AAOS 2025 Annual Meeting — including robotic-assisted solutions (e.g., VELYS™), automated surgical systems (like KINCISE™ 2), and advanced implant & trauma/spine product lines — reflecting a push toward data-driven, high-precision surgical care
- In March 2025, Globus Medical announced its ExcelsiusFlex surgical robotic navigation system for Total Knee Arthroplasty (TKA), introducing a more flexible, surgeon-centric robotic-assisted solution for knee replacement — a significant expansion of robotic-assisted surgical technology in joint reconstruction globally
- In July 2025, Globus Medical further expanded its surgical tools portfolio by launching DuraPro with Navigation, a next-generation oscillating system designed to improve safety and precision in spinal and other delicate surgeries — integrating with its existing navigation platforms to optimize osteotomy and decompression procedures
